How about you actually check what is going on? Like checking one of the symbols: $ grep -r Java_org_emboss_jemboss_parser_Ajax_delDir . ./debian/libajax6.symbols: java_org_emboss_jemboss_parser_ajax_del...@base 6.3.0 ./ajax/core/ajjava.c:JNIEXPORT jboolean JNICALL Java_org_emboss_jemboss_parser_Ajax_delDir ./ajax/core/ajjava.h:JNIEXPORT jboolean JNICALL Java_org_emboss_jemboss_parser_Ajax_delDir Then check in the log if the ajax/core/ajjava.c file is built, and ... it is. So, check the content of the file to see what's happening, and see there is a #ifdef HAVE_JAVA at its beginning. Which you can find gets defined in configure through ./m4/java.m4. And in the build log: checking if java include directory given... no checking if java OS include directory given... no (...) checking for javac... false Why? simply because of this in debian/control: Build-Depends-Indep: openjdk-6-jdk Build-Depends-Indep are used to build arch: all stuff only and are not installed on buildds, but in your case, the jdk is necessary to build arch: any stuff. Now, you obviously have another bug, that is that --with-java is dropped when java is not detected. Usually, you'd prefer explicit arguments to be error out.
